METHOD FOR PRODUCING oxide superconductor and a bismuth-based superconducting wire

This invention provides a process for producing a bismuth-based oxide superconductor, which can provide a high critical current density, and a superconductive wire comprising the bismuth-based oxide superconductor produced by the process. The production process is a process for producing a 2223 phase-containing bismuth-based oxide superconductor having a 2223 composition in a composition of Bi-Sr-Ca-Cu or (Bi,Pb)-Sr-Ca-Cu and comprises a first step of filling a starting material containing a 2212 phase having a critical temperature of 70 K or below and having a 2212 composition in a composition of Bi-Sr-Ca-Cu or (Bi,Pb)-Sr-Ca-Cu into a metal sheath, a second step of subjecting the metal sheath filled with the starting material to plastic working, and a third step of heat treating the metal sheath filled with the starting material.
